public class MemoryTypeSolver extends Object implements TypeSolver
JAVA_LANG_OBJECT| Constructor and Description |
|---|
MemoryTypeSolver() |
| Modifier and Type | Method and Description |
|---|---|
void |
addDeclaration(String name,
ResolvedReferenceTypeDeclaration typeDeclaration) |
boolean |
equals(Object o) |
TypeSolver |
getParent() |
int |
hashCode() |
void |
setParent(TypeSolver parent) |
String |
toString() |
SymbolReference<ResolvedReferenceTypeDeclaration> |
tryToSolveType(String name) |
clone, finalize, getClass, notify, notifyAll, wait, wait, waitgetRoot, getSolvedJavaLangObject, hasType, solveTypepublic TypeSolver getParent()
getParent in interface TypeSolverpublic void setParent(TypeSolver parent)
setParent in interface TypeSolverpublic void addDeclaration(String name, ResolvedReferenceTypeDeclaration typeDeclaration)
public SymbolReference<ResolvedReferenceTypeDeclaration> tryToSolveType(String name)
tryToSolveType in interface TypeSolverCopyright © 2007–2024. All rights reserved.